Over the years that I have been visiting Orlando, Epcot has slowly become one of my favourite parks. The first few times I visited, although I enjoyed it I got bored quite easily but I was quite young then so perhaps this was something to do with it.More recently I have discovered that there really is a lot more to Epcot than you originally see.

Firstly an overview of the park, EPCOT stands for Experimental Prototype community of tomorrow. The park is devided into 2 areas, Futureworld and World Showcase.

Futureworld has the main attractions of the park and as the name would suggest has a futuristic theme about it. The main attractions here are Mission Space - a Simulator that simulates the first mission to Mars, Test Track - a ride that puts you in the test car as you go through hairpin turns, break tests and the crash barrier test! There is also Soarin' which is a motion simulator that makes you feel as though you are hang gliding over southern California. There are also a variety of smaller attractions that are also really good although some of them are open seasonally - Honey I Shrunk the audience is a 3D show, there is a Nemo ride, Living with the Seas attraction with Dolphins and Manatee's. There is also a living with the land boat ride which shows you how different areas manage to work with the land to produce and grown food.
There is also Innoventions - this is a large walk through area which houses loads of different "inventions" of the future. Many you can test out yourself which can be great fun. Spaceship earth is my personal favourite ride in Epcot - it has recently been updated and refurbished too so its better than ever - you sit in a slow moving train that travels through time to show how communications have evolved through the decades.

The other section of Epcot is World Showcase. World Showcase is a group of pavilions set around a large lake. Each pavilion represents a different country. There are 11 in total. Each country usually has a shop, a restaurant and a counter service serving the food specialities for that country. Many of the countries also have a show or attraction based on the country - e.g Mexico has a boatride and France has a 360 degree show. Each country is so well themed and is usually staffed by people from the relent countries which adds to its charm! World Showcase is a wonderful place to explore. Its easy to just walk around the lake but then you miss all the little things - If you wander deeper into each country you will find little things you never knew existed such as the gardens in Japan and the art work in morocco.

Personally I find Epcot much more fun at night - they have a nightly firework show which is amazing! Its about 15 minutes long and is on every night at 9pm - it's the one thing I would never miss on a trip to Disney! - Although I may be a bit bias in my opinion as i was lucky enough to have my wedding reception in Epcot with the Fireworks!
